Output 8cbc6af3f90eb8bf6d6c212413e5c8a4bd2bec1e2460129fa9fa0e6355232ded:1

value
976946
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806f4f865e1e7c07698213b3d9fc2c3f197fd121 OP_EQUAL
address
3DQ7m6bAui4A2t9mwSb82LnLNLn6FSxuvg
transaction
8cbc6af3f90eb8bf6d6c212413e5c8a4bd2bec1e2460129fa9fa0e6355232ded
confirmations
380156
spent
true